Christina Mak
Mak Pui Hin (Chinese: 麥珮軒; Jyutping: mak6 pui3 hin1; born 6 March 1978) is a squash player from Hong Kong, China who won a bronze medal at the 2006 Asian Games in the women's squash singles event.
